Function RV_INCOTERMS_CHECK pattern details

In-order to call this FM within your sap programs, simply using the below ABAP pattern details to trigger the function call...or see the full ABAP code listing at the end of this article. You can simply cut and paste this code into your ABAP progrom as it is, including variable declarations.
CALL FUNCTION 'RV_INCOTERMS_CHECK'"NOTRANSL: Prüfen der Incoterms
EXPORTING
* FIELDNAME_INCO1 = ' ' "Field name for cursor positioning
* FIELDNAME_INCO2 = ' ' "Field name for cursor positioning
INCO1 = "Incoterms part 1
INCO2 = "Incoterms part 2

IMPORTING
ETINC = "Workarea TINC

EXCEPTIONS
INCO1_MISSING = 1 INCO2_MISSING = 2 INCO2_NOT_ALLOWED = 3 TINC_NO_ENTRY_FOUND = 4
.



IMPORTING Parameters details for RV_INCOTERMS_CHECK

FIELDNAME_INCO1 - Field name for cursor positioning

Data type:
Default: SPACE
Optional: Yes
Call by Reference: No ( called with pass by value option)

FIELDNAME_INCO2 - Field name for cursor positioning

Data type:
Default: SPACE
Optional: Yes
Call by Reference: No ( called with pass by value option)

INCO1 - Incoterms part 1

Data type: KNVV-INCO1
Optional: No
Call by Reference: No ( called with pass by value option)

INCO2 - Incoterms part 2

Data type: KNVV-INCO2
Optional: No
Call by Reference: No ( called with pass by value option)

EXPORTING Parameters details for RV_INCOTERMS_CHECK

ETINC - Workarea TINC

Data type: TINC
Optional: No
Call by Reference: No ( called with pass by value option)

EXCEPTIONS details

INCO1_MISSING - Incoterms 1 part 2 is missing for

Data type:
Optional: No
Call by Reference: No ( called with pass by value option)

INCO2_MISSING - Please enter incoterms part 2

Data type:
Optional: No
Call by Reference: No ( called with pass by value option)

INCO2_NOT_ALLOWED - Incoterms part 2 not allowed

Data type:
Optional: No
Call by Reference: No ( called with pass by value option)

TINC_NO_ENTRY_FOUND - Inco1 not in Table TINC

Data type:
Optional: No
Call by Reference: No ( called with pass by value option)
